ToGoTechnologies certifies printer for restaurant mobile ordering solution

November 3, 2014

ToGoTechnologies, a provider of e-commerce solutions, announced it has certified the Epson OmniLink TM-T88V-i smart printer for its mobile and online ordering solution.

According to a news release, ToGo’s solution leverages Epson’s ePOS-print and Server Direct Print technologies to create a two-way communication channel between the OmniLink TM-T88V-i in the restaurant and ToGo’s cloud services, also known as OrderCloud. The bundled solution is available from ToGoTechnologies today in partnership with Heartland Payment Systems, which is bringing it to market nationally.

“Epson’s OmniLink TM-T88V-i allows us to deploy mobile and online solutions quickly and effectively without the requirement for POS integration,” ToGoTechnologies CEO Dan Simpson said in the release. “The intelligent technology Epson brings to the table allows for streamlined adoption of cloud-based applications by developers as well as restaurants. And while there is great value for merchants, the real winner is the restaurant consumer. Whether on the web, on Facebook, or on their smartphone, they are able to order anytime, from anywhere.”
